How to Make Our Creamy Southern Chicken Salad
- Prepare the chicken. Dice or shred cooked chicken into bite-sized pieces.
- Mix the veggies. In a large bowl, combine celery, red onion, eggs (if using), and parsley.
- Make the dressing. Whisk mayonnaise, Dijon mustard, vinegar or lemon juice, garlic powder, and optional sweetener in a small bowl.
- Combine everything. Toss the chicken and vegetables with the dressing until fully coated.
- Chill for best flavor. Refrigerate 30–60 minutes before serving to allow flavors to meld.
Tip: Adjust the creaminess by adding more or less mayonnaise to your liking.
Storage & Serving Suggestions
Storage
- Refrigerate in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
Serving Ideas
- Spoon over a bed of lettuce for a low-carb salad
- Use as a sandwich filling or wrap
- Serve with sliced avocado or pickles for added texture
